Brand Identity and Heritage
Land Rover and Jaguar have distinct brand identities rooted in their historical development and market positioning. Land Rover is best known for its rugged, capable off-road vehicles that excel in challenging terrains, embodying adventure and durability. Its iconic models, such as the Range Rover series, symbolize luxury combined with exceptional off-road prowess.
Jaguar, on the other hand, has traditionally been associated with sleek design, sporty performance, and elegant luxury. Its heritage is rich in racing and high-performance sedans, with models like the Jaguar XE and F-Type emphasizing style and dynamic driving experiences. Both brands share a focus on luxury, but their core identities appeal to different customer preferences.

Performance and Driving Dynamics
Both brands offer impressive performance, but their driving dynamics cater to different experiences. Jaguar models are typically sportier, with a focus on agility, quick acceleration, and responsive handling. The Jaguar F-Type, for example, offers exhilarating speed and precision, making it a favorite among sports car enthusiasts.
Land Rover vehicles are engineered for a different purpose—off-road capability combined with luxury on pavement. The Range Rover and Discovery models provide smooth on-road handling but are also equipped with advanced four-wheel-drive systems, hill descent control, and terrain response technologies that excel in off-road conditions.
- Jaguar: Performance-oriented, sporty handling, quick acceleration, ideal for city and highway driving.
- Land Rover: Versatile performance, excellent off-road capabilities, luxury combined with practicality.
Off-Road Capability and Utility
One of the most significant differentiators between the two brands is their off-road prowess. Land Rover has a longstanding reputation for building rugged, capable off-road vehicles that can handle extreme terrains such as mud, snow, and rocky paths. Technologies like Terrain Response, All-Terrain Progress Control, and adjustable suspension systems make Land Rover vehicles highly adept in challenging environments.
Jaguar models, however, are not designed primarily for off-road adventures. While some models like the Jaguar F-Pace and F-Type may handle light off-road or rough roads, they lack the specialized systems that make Land Rover vehicles so capable off the beaten path. Jaguar’s focus remains on on-road performance and luxury rather than off-road utility.
- Land Rover: Exceptional off-road capabilities, advanced terrain management systems, and rugged design.
- Jaguar: Primarily designed for on-road performance, with limited off-road features.
Technology and Interior Comfort
Both brands prioritize cutting-edge technology and luxurious interiors, but their approaches reflect their brand philosophies. Jaguar interiors are known for their sleek, driver-focused cabins with high-quality materials, advanced infotainment systems, and a sporty ambiance. Features such as Touch Pro Duo infotainment, premium audio systems, and customizable ambient lighting enhance the driving experience.
Land Rover interiors emphasize comfort, spaciousness, and practicality, often featuring premium materials, advanced climate control, and configurable seating arrangements. The Range Rover, for instance, offers luxurious leather seats, state-of-the-art entertainment, and driver assistance systems that improve safety and convenience.
- Jaguar: Focused on sporty cockpit design, cutting-edge infotainment, and driver engagement.
- Land Rover: Emphasis on comfort, versatility, and advanced off-road and safety technologies.

Reliability and Maintenance
Reliability can vary across models and years, but generally, luxury brands like Land Rover and Jaguar may require higher maintenance costs. Land Rover has faced some criticism for reliability issues, particularly with electronic systems and drivetrain components. However, recent models have improved significantly.
Jaguar also faces similar challenges, with some models experiencing software glitches and build quality concerns. Regular maintenance, certified pre-owned programs, and proper servicing are essential to ensure longevity for vehicles from either brand.
